5 Cool New Cooking Tools

A slew of new kitchen helpers have just hit the stores. Here are some we love.

1. Blender Bottle creates shakes and smoothies in a 28-ounce ready-to-go container. Fill with ingredients, drop in the stainless steel Blender Ball, shake, and sip. ($8.95; blenderbottle.com)


2. Honey Jar and Dripper solves sticky problems. The silicone dripper controls honey so it lands in your cup, not on the counter, and it cleans easily. ($20; wmboundsltd.com)

3. Measuring Butter Knife measures and cuts butter into teaspoons, tablespoons, and fractions of cups, putting an end to guestimating from the wrapper. ($3.99; kitchenart.com)

4. ingenuiTEA makes it easy to brew perfect loose tea. Place the 16-ounce pot over a mug to open a valve that filters the tea, catching all the leaves. ($19, including tea sampler; adagio.com)

5. Orka Scoop and Press by iSi North America digs into even hard ice cream with little effort. Then press the flexible pad on the back to release a perfect scoop. ($7.99; isinorthamerica.com)
